Cherry Creek Elementary School is a mid-sized elementary school in Lowell, Michigan, enrolling 485 students.
Class loads run somewhat heavier than typical: 18:1 puts it in the larger third of Michigan schools by student-teacher ratio.
Economic need runs somewhat below the state's typical profile, with 37.8% of students eligible for free meals.
Enrollment of 485 puts it in the larger third of Michigan schools by headcount.
Its Resource Investment Index lands in the upper third of 3,375 scored Michigan schools.
Against 667 statewide peers matched on enrollment and economic need, it ranks in the upper tier at #123.
Its student body is predominantly White (86% of enrollment) (diversity index 26/100).
Attendance runs somewhat below the norm, with 21.0% of students chronically absent per the 2021-22 civil-rights collection.
Lowell Area Schools also operates Lowell Senior High School (1,058 students) and Lowell Middle School (790 students) alongside Cherry Creek Elementary School.
